Luis Enrique hails PSG’s mental strength: “Penalties are our lucky charm”

Imagen del artículo:Luis Enrique hails PSG’s mental strength: “Penalties are our lucky charm”

Paris Saint-Germain (PSG) won the French Super Cup on Thursday by defeating Olympique de Marseille 4-1 on penalties, after a 2-2 draw in regular time, at the Jaber Al-Ahmad International Stadium in Kuwait City. After the match, coach Luis Enrique praised the team's spirit.

“When you reach a final, the emotions are very strong. We didn't play as usual, it was tough, the opponent was very good, but the spirit of this team is different. We fought until the last minute and, in the end, penalties seem to be our charm,” said the coach, who won the Intercontinental Cup at the end of last year against Flamengo on penalties.

“It's important to know that winning is difficult. It was a test. We have won many games in the final minutes, which shows character and mentality,” added the Spanish coach.

Luis Enrique mentioned a particular athlete to highlight PSG's achievement: Gonçalo Ramos. The player entered the field in the final minutes, just to be used in the penalty shootout and did not disappoint.

“I want to congratulate my players, especially Gonçalo Ramos, because he is a soldier. Always ready to play one or two minutes, whatever is needed,” he confirmed.
